Finds no time for the Lord
Their Bibles on a shelf-
God’s scriptures are ignored
Love of this world below
Consumes most ev’ry thought
True worth some do not know
Can not be sold or bought
People may measure life
By things that they possess
But soon they’re filled with strife
And overwhelmed by stress
Even with all that’s owned
They long for something more
Why do I feel alone?
Some begin to implore
Not knowing that the cause
Is a cold, empty heart
So many will with drawl
As their world falls apart
But wait there is a hope!
To save you from yourself
A way that folks can cope
That bible on your shelf!
Take it down, be enticed
Open it up and read
Friend, you’ll find Jesus Christ
Is all you truly need
Ask him into your heart
Consume his every word
And soon self will depart
As faith in Christ is stirred
Emptiness will be gone-
Eyes set on things above
As more and more you’re drawn
To the fullness of God's love
